2. What is the best way to express gratitude in a Thanksgiving message?
Answer: The best way to express gratitude in a Thanksgiving message is to be specific about what you are grateful for, such as a particular person, experience, or opportunity. Try to also express why this thing is meaningful to you, and how it has impacted your life.
3. How can I write a heartwarming Thanksgiving message to someone who is far away?
Answer: To write a heartwarming Thanksgiving message to someone who is far away, consider sharing memories of past Thanksgivings spent together, expressing how much you miss them, and describing how you are celebrating the holiday in their absence. You could also send them a care package or thoughtful gift to let them know you are thinking of them.
4. What are some meaningful quotes or sayings to include in a Thanksgiving message?
Answer: Some meaningful quotes or sayings to include in a Thanksgiving message could include “Gratitude can transform common days into thanksgivings, turn routine jobs into joy, and change ordinary opportunities into blessings” by William Arthur Ward, or “As we express our gratitude, we must never forget that the highest appreciation is not to utter words, but to live by them” by John F. Kennedy.
5. What should I avoid including in a Thanksgiving message?
Answer: When writing a Thanksgiving message, it’s important to avoid anything that could be seen as insensitive or inappropriate, such as complaints, political opinions, or criticism of others. Instead, focus on positive and uplifting messages of gratitude and love.
